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
04330560829 13 75139414 340211 853420
3379 4445
3379 4445
661 9814 776961 7106977
All about undefined
Interested in learning more?
3379 4445
661 9814 776961 7106977
See more
2003079 2830766367 7690669744
7240 537 7327239525 99048788
See more
691249045 8892315533 671
533 5404 658005369 2872291056
See more